WebJul 6, 2024 · Locate the temperature values just above and below 190°C, Thi and Tlow. In this case they are 200°C and 150°C. Now find the corresponding enthalpy values for 150°C and 200°C, Hhi and Hlow. Follow the equation above to find the interpolated enthalpy value at 190°C. [ (2865.9-2761.2)/ (200-150)* (190-150)]+2761.2 = 2844.96 kJ/kg. WebJan 30, 2024 · Remember that an enthalpy change is the heat evolved or absorbed when a reaction takes place at constant pressure. The standard enthalpy change of a reaction is the enthalpy change which occurs when equation quantities of materials react under standard conditions, and with everything in its standard state.
